I was told at my 6 mo post-op that my fusion was "on track" and that I had to return at one year post-op to see if the fusion is complete - so that sounds relatively normal.
I suppose the pain you are feeling could be shoulder related but could also be cervical related. I do have some remnants of pain in my neck to upper shoulder, based on where it is my doctor said he thinks it's a natural part of the recovery as the nerves take up to a year to calm down and be less active in terms of pain impulses.
The only way I can sleep now is on my side so I do get shoulder pain each morning but that's more along the lines of stiffness from sleeping on the shoulder.
